Table of Contents ** Minutes What is an inventory audit? When it comes to selling goods, ecommerce businesses may audit their inventory — whether it’s for tax purposes annually or to simply verify units on hand. Inventory audits can be done in-house or by a third party and represent one point in time. What is an inventory audit?

Reduce inventory waste. In bloated supply chains, excess inventory (or worse, deadstock ) takes up valuable storage space that could be used for other products, and costs merchants more in rent or holding costs the longer it sits unsold.
